In case you missed it in the last post, Tides is a 70+ minute collection of 9 ambient and experimental live performances, together telling the tale of a fateful voyage at sea. The album begins by setting sail from The Beach at night and riding the rhythmic Waves, before being encountered by beckoning Sirens and lured into a terrible storm. Following The Storm, floating among the wreckage, you have nightmares of Ghosts, the other souls taken from the living world by the waters, but you survive only to wake up to despair, realising you are Lost At Sea. With no hope or strength left, you feel the Gravity of the situation, both figuratively and literally, as you’re pulled below the surface to meet the same fate. But with the sorrow comes a sense of acceptance, as below the waves you find a world much calmer than the one you endured among them. You sink peacefully to your final resting place, the deepest depths of the vast ocean: Mariana.


Each track from Tides was performed live and recorded as a single take during 2021 with only the lightest of further processing to bring the album together in mastering. Included in the album is a bonus track, Inner Space, which while initially recorded live was slowed down post recording and further processed in a similar way to the semi-live 15-4-20 album. It provides an ambient epilogue to the album, a modular synth soundscape representing the deep and vast Inner Space that is the ocean. The tracklist is as follows:

To my ears, Tides is undoubtedly my most experimental album yet, with much of it more like soundscapes than actual melodic music. Despite the extended length, I decided to include the full performance for every track, as a captured moment in time, rather than a premeditated composition on a studio album. Similarly, I wanted to keep editing to a minimum, with only minor adjustments, and the mastering really just to balance the tracks against each other (and my previous discography) and add a little bit of sheen. Whether you sit down to listen intently, have it on in the background while doing something else, or simply immerse yourself in the sounds, I hope you enjoy these uncut live ambient experimental performances, a collection of meditative moments from another strange year of restrictions and lockdowns.
